QKDSimkit
latest
Instructions
Quantum-Key-Distribution
QKDSimkit package
QKDSimkit
»
Index
Edit on GitHub
Index
A
|
B
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
K
|
L
|
M
|
N
|
O
|
P
|
Q
|
R
|
S
|
T
|
V
A
add_user() (in module QKDSimkit.Server)
aliceerror
answer_get() (in module QKDSimkit.p2p_servers)
B
bases (QKDSimkit.core.node.Node attribute)
boberror
buffer_size (QKDSimkit.core.node.Node attribute)
C
cache_get() (in module QKDSimkit.Server)
cache_set() (in module QKDSimkit.Server)
cacheerror
cli() (in module QKDSimkit.cli)
connect_to_channel() (QKDSimkit.core.node.Node method)
connection_attempts (QKDSimkit.core.node.Node attribute)
core.channel_features
module
create_keys() (QKDSimkit.core.node.Node method)
create_photon_pulse() (QKDSimkit.core.sender.Sender method)
create_random_bit() (QKDSimkit.core.models.Photon method)
create_shared_key() (QKDSimkit.core.node.Node method)
create_sub_shared_key() (QKDSimkit.core.node.Node method)
D
decision (QKDSimkit.core.node.Node attribute)
decrypt() (in module QKDSimkit.core.utils)
E
eavesdropper() (in module core.channel_features)
encrypt() (in module QKDSimkit.core.utils)
F
filter_get_key() (in module QKDSimkit.Server)
fragments (QKDSimkit.core.node.Node attribute)
G
generate_reconciled_key() (QKDSimkit.core.sender.Sender method)
generate_token() (in module QKDSimkit.core.utils)
get_key() (in module QKDSimkit.Client)
(QKDSimkit.core.node.Node method)
get_key_cli() (in module QKDSimkit.Server)
getkey() (in module QKDSimkit.Server)
H
hash_token() (in module QKDSimkit.core.utils)
I
ID (QKDSimkit.core.node.Node attribute)
import_key() (in module QKDSimkit.core.alice)
(in module QKDSimkit.core.bob)
initiate_channel() (QKDSimkit.core.channel.public_channel method)
initiate_connection() (QKDSimkit.core.channel.public_channel method)
K
key (QKDSimkit.core.node.Node attribute)
L
listen_for() (QKDSimkit.core.node.Node method)
listen_quantum() (QKDSimkit.core.receiver.Receiver method)
M
manage_args() (in module QKDSimkit.Channel)
(in module QKDSimkit.p2p_servers)
max_repetitions (QKDSimkit.core.node.Node attribute)
measure() (QKDSimkit.core.models.Photon method)
measure_photon_pulse() (QKDSimkit.core.receiver.Receiver method)
min_shared (QKDSimkit.core.node.Node attribute)
min_shared_percent (QKDSimkit.core.node.Node attribute)
module
core.channel_features
QKDSimkit
QKDSimkit.Channel
QKDSimkit.cli
QKDSimkit.Client
QKDSimkit.core
QKDSimkit.core.alice
QKDSimkit.core.bob
QKDSimkit.core.channel
QKDSimkit.core.models
QKDSimkit.core.node
QKDSimkit.core.qexceptions
QKDSimkit.core.receiver
QKDSimkit.core.sender
QKDSimkit.core.utils
QKDSimkit.p2p_servers
QKDSimkit.Server
N
Node (class in QKDSimkit.core.node)
not_shared_key (QKDSimkit.core.node.Node attribute)
O
other_bases (QKDSimkit.core.node.Node attribute)
other_decision (QKDSimkit.core.node.Node attribute)
other_sub_key (QKDSimkit.core.node.Node attribute)
ownMessage() (QKDSimkit.core.node.Node method)
P
Photon (class in QKDSimkit.core.models)
photon_pulse (QKDSimkit.core.node.Node attribute)
photon_pulse_size (QKDSimkit.core.node.Node attribute)
public_channel (class in QKDSimkit.core.channel)
Q
QKDSimkit
module
QKDSimkit.Channel
module
QKDSimkit.cli
module
QKDSimkit.Client
module
QKDSimkit.core
module
QKDSimkit.core.alice
module
QKDSimkit.core.bob
module
QKDSimkit.core.channel
module
QKDSimkit.core.models
module
QKDSimkit.core.node
module
QKDSimkit.core.qexceptions
module
QKDSimkit.core.receiver
module
QKDSimkit.core.sender
module
QKDSimkit.core.utils
module
QKDSimkit.p2p_servers
module
QKDSimkit.Server
module
qnoiseerror
qobjecterror
qsocketerror
R
random_errors() (in module core.channel_features)
Receiver (class in QKDSimkit.core.receiver)
reconciled_key (QKDSimkit.core.node.Node attribute)
recv() (QKDSimkit.core.node.Node method)
(QKDSimkit.core.receiver.Receiver method)
(QKDSimkit.core.sender.Sender method)
recv_all() (QKDSimkit.core.node.Node method)
regex (QKDSimkit.core.node.Node attribute)
reset_socket() (QKDSimkit.core.node.Node method)
root() (in module QKDSimkit.p2p_servers)
(in module QKDSimkit.Server)
S
select_random_basis() (QKDSimkit.core.models.Photon method)
send() (QKDSimkit.core.node.Node method)
(QKDSimkit.core.receiver.Receiver method)
(QKDSimkit.core.sender.Sender method)
send_photon_pulse() (QKDSimkit.core.sender.Sender method)
Sender (class in QKDSimkit.core.sender)
set_bit_from_measurement() (QKDSimkit.core.models.Photon method)
set_polarization() (QKDSimkit.core.models.Photon method)
shared_key (QKDSimkit.core.node.Node attribute)
socket (QKDSimkit.core.node.Node attribute)
start_alice() (in module QKDSimkit.Server)
start_channel() (in module QKDSimkit.Channel)
start_client() (in module QKDSimkit.Client)
start_p2p() (in module QKDSimkit.p2p_servers)
start_server() (in module QKDSimkit.Server)
start_server_and_channel() (in module QKDSimkit.Server)
sub_shared_key (QKDSimkit.core.node.Node attribute)
T
timeout_in_seconds (QKDSimkit.core.node.Node attribute)
V
validate() (in module QKDSimkit.core.utils)
(QKDSimkit.core.node.Node method)